Abstract
The invention discloses a blade dimension comparator, for improving quality and efficiency of variable-position blade dimension detection. The blade dimension comparator comprises a main body. Each detection portion arranged on the main body comprises the following structures: the main body is horizontally provided with a positioning shaft capable of positioning a blade through a hole-inserting mode, a positioning slide block parallel to the positioning shaft is arranged beside the positioning shaft, the positioning slide block is in sliding connection with the main body through a reset device, one end of the positioning slide block is provided with a shaped face attached to the peripheral surface of the blade, a reference blade is fixed below a blade position, the upper surface of the reference blade is in contact with the lower edge of the blade position, a vertically arranged dial gauge is arranged above the blade position, and the detection head of the dial gauge is in contact with the upper edge of the blade position. The blade dimension comparator can be applied to comprehensive detection of blade dimension and symmetry matching of a blade regulator.
